Description

Subscriber Broken Access Control in Motors <= 1.4.113 versions.

CWE ID Description
CWE-862 The product does not perform an authorization check when an actor attempts to access a resource or perform an action.

Executive Summary

This is a Subscriber Broken Access Control vulnerability in the Motors plugin versions up to and including 1.4.113. It allows unauthorized users to access or modify data they should not be able to due to improper access restrictions.

Impact Analysis

An attacker could exploit this to gain elevated privileges or access sensitive information, potentially leading to data breaches or unauthorized actions within the affected system.

Compliance Impact

This vulnerability could lead to unauthorized data exposure, violating confidentiality requirements in GDPR and HIPAA. Non-compliance may result in legal penalties, reputational damage, and loss of trust.

Mitigation Strategies

Update the Motors plugin to the latest version (1.4.114 or higher) to address the broken access control issue.
